L’évolution rapide des technologies de l’information a donné naissance à une variété de concepts et de paradigmes informatiques visant à répondre aux besoins croissants de traitement des données. Deux termes qui reviennent fréquemment dans les discussions actuelles sont edge computing et cloud computing. Bien que ces deux approches partagent des similitudes dans leur objectif global, elles se distinguent par leurs architectures et leurs applications.
Tout savoir sur l’edge computing
L’edge computing est un modèle informatique dans lequel le traitement et l’analyse des informations sont effectués près de la source des données, là où elles sont générées. Cette proximité offre des avantages distincts.
Latence réduite et efficacité de la bande passante
L’un des principaux avantages de l’edge computing est la réduction significative de la latence. En déplaçant le traitement des données vers les appareils eux-mêmes ou à proximité immédiate, les temps de réponse sont considérablement améliorés. Cela est important pour les applications en temps réel telles que la réalité augmentée, la télémétrie et les capteurs IoT.
En traitant les informations localement, cette méthode minimise également la nécessité de transférer de grandes quantités de données vers le cloud. Elle aide à optimiser l’utilisation de la bande passante, ce qui est particulièrement bénéfique dans des environnements où la connectivité peut être limitée.
Sécurité améliorée et autonomie des appareils
En maintenant le traitement des données à proximité de la source, ce modèle informatique réduit les risques liés à la transmission d’informations sensibles sur des réseaux externes. Il renforce ainsi la sécurité en limitant la surface d’attaque potentielle.
Avec l’edge computing solution, les appareils périphériques peuvent aussi fonctionner de manière autonome, même en l’absence d’une connexion constante au cloud. Cette méthode garantit une continuité des opérations. Cependant, ce modèle nécessite la mise en œuvre d’une infrastructure qui peut être coûteuse. Le déploiement d’équipements informatiques locaux, tels que des serveurs et des dispositifs de stockage, peut représenter des investissements importants.
Qu’est-ce que le cloud computing ?
Le cloud computing est une révolution majeure dans le domaine de la technologie de l’information. Il s’agit d’une technique qui permet l’accès à des ressources informatiques partagées, telles que des serveurs, des bases de données et des logiciels via internet.
Contrairement aux méthodes traditionnelles qui reposent sur des serveurs locaux ou des infrastructures dédiées, il propose une approche décentralisée et flexible, offrant des avantages significatifs aux entreprises et aux utilisateurs individuels.
Évolutivité illimitée et accès mondial
Cette méthode permet aux entreprises de faire évoluer rapidement leurs ressources informatiques en fonction de leurs besoins. Cela peut par exemple être pour répondre à une augmentation soudaine de la demande ou pour ajuster la capacité pendant les périodes de moindre activité.
Avec cette solution, les utilisateurs peuvent accéder aux données, aux applications et aux services depuis n’importe quel endroit dans le monde, à condition d’avoir une connexion internet. Cette approche favorise la mobilité des employés et la collaboration à distance.
Réduction des coûts d’infrastructure et facilité de gestion
En éliminant la nécessité d’acquérir et de maintenir des serveurs physiques, le cloud computing permet aux organisations de réduire les coûts liés à l’infrastructure. Il s’agit notamment de l’achat de matériel et de la consommation d’énergie.
Les fournisseurs de ces services prennent également en charge la gestion de l’infrastructure, des mises à jour logicielles et de la sécurité. Ils aident les entreprises à se concentrer sur leurs activités principales sans se soucier des aspects techniques.
Sauvegarde et innovation accélérée
Les services cloud offrent des solutions de sauvegarde automatisées et des options de récupération rapide en cas de perte de données. Ils assurent ainsi la continuité des opérations. Ils permettent également aux entreprises de vite tester de nouvelles idées et de déployer des applications sans avoir à investir dans une infrastructure dédiée. Cette approche favorise l’innovation et la rapidité sur le marché.
Cependant, contrairement à la solution précédente, les temps de latence peuvent se produire lors de la transmission de données entre l’utilisateur et les serveurs distants. Cela peut être un inconvénient pour les applications nécessitant une réponse en temps réel. De plus, l’utilisation du cloud dépend d’une connexion internet stable. En cas de panne de réseau, l’accès aux données peut être compromis.
Les défis spécifiques à chaque approche concernant la sécurité des données
Les défis varient en fonction de l’approche adoptée, que ce soit le cloud computing ou l’edge computing. En voici quelques-uns.
Défis de sécurité des données dans le cloud computing
La centralisation dans des endroits distants augmente les risques de violations de données en cas d’attaque réussie sur ces emplacements. Les cybercriminels ciblent souvent les services cloud pour accéder à des informations sensibles.
De plus, les interfaces utilisées pour interagir avec les services peuvent être des points d’attaque vulnérables. Des mesures doivent être mises en place pour protéger ces interfaces contre les attaques. La gestion efficace des identités et des accès dans un environnement cloud peut être aussi complexe, en particulier avec de nombreux utilisateurs ayant accès à divers services. La gestion des privilèges et l’authentification sécurisée sont donc importantes.
Défis de sécurité des données concernant l’edge computing
Placer le traitement des données près de la source augmente le risque de compromission physique des appareils edge. Ces derniers peuvent être plus vulnérables aux attaques physiques comme le vol, la manipulation ou la destruction.
Dans un environnement edge distribué, la gestion des clés de chiffrement peut également devenir plus complexe. Assurer la confidentialité des données nécessite une gestion efficace des clés sur chaque équipement. De plus, les communications entre les appareils edge et les systèmes centraux peuvent être vulnérables aux attaques telles que l’interception, la falsification ou le détournement de données. Des mécanismes de sécurité robustes sont nécessaires.
Comment choisir entre ces deux options ?
Le choix entre ces deux solutions dépend de divers facteurs, notamment les besoins spécifiques de votre entreprise, les exigences de vos applications, les contraintes opérationnelles et les considérations de sécurité.
Évaluez les besoins de vos applications et analysez les exigences de sécurité
Identifiez les exigences de performance, de latence et de bande passante de vos applications. Les applications en temps réel nécessitant des temps de réponse rapides peuvent bénéficier de l’edge computing. Celles qui sont moins sensibles à la latence peuvent fonctionner efficacement dans le cloud.
Vous pouvez aussi évaluer les préoccupations en matière de sécurité liées à vos opérations. Si la confidentialité et le contrôle des données sont une priorité pour vous, l’edge computing peut vous convenir.
Évaluez la complexité de gestion et les coûts
Évaluez vos capacités internes pour gérer l’infrastructure et les opérations. Le cloud peut offrir une gestion simplifiée et une évolutivité plus facile. L’edge, en revanche, peut être plus complexe en raison de la gestion des dispositifs distribués.
Vous devez aussi comparer les frais associés à chaque option, notamment les coûts d’infrastructure et de maintenance. Prenez en compte les coûts à long terme ainsi que les économies potentielles grâce à l’optimisation de la bande passante et à la réduction de la latence.
Examinez les besoins d’évolutivité et optez pour une approche hybride
Anticipez les besoins futurs en termes de croissance et d’évolutivité de votre entreprise. Le cloud peut offrir une évolutivité rapide et flexible, tandis que l’edge peut être plus adapté à des déploiements spécifiques où l’évolutivité est plus prévisible.
Vous pouvez également considérer une approche hybride qui combine le cloud computing et l’edge pour tirer parti des avantages des deux méthodes. Certaines charges de travail peuvent bénéficier du traitement local de l’edge computing, tandis que d’autres peuvent être plus adaptées au cloud.
Vous devez par ailleurs évaluer les risques associés à chaque option. Il s’agit notamment des risques de sécurité, de conformité réglementaire et de perturbations opérationnelles. Identifiez les mesures d’atténuation des risques appropriées pour chaque option.